GROWTH INHIBITION OF BACTERIA BY SYNTHETIC PTERINS

Daniel, Norris, Scott, and Heuser (1) reported that several 2,4-diamino pterins inhibit the growth of Streptococcus fuecalis and Lack&a&us cusei, which require preformed folic acid, and Lactobacillus arabinosus, which synthesizes its own needs of the vitamin.
